Ingredients You’ll Need

What makes this Grilled Honey Garlic Chicken Wings Recipe so fabulously flavorful is the simplicity and quality of each ingredient. Every single item in the list plays a key role, from the bright freshness of orange juice to the caramelizing sweetness of honey, creating a perfectly balanced wing experience.

  • 12-14 whole chicken wings or 24 party wings: Using separated wingettes and drumettes ensures they cook evenly and get plenty of saucy goodness.
  • Salt and pepper to taste: Simple seasoning that enhances the natural flavor of the chicken before grilling.
  • Thinly sliced green onion for garnish: Adds a fresh, crisp bite and vibrant color to the finished dish.
  • 1 orange, juiced (about 1/3 cup): Fresh orange juice infuses bright citrus notes into the sauce, cutting through the sweetness.
  • 1/2 cup honey: The star of the sauce that brings luscious sweetness and helps create that sticky, glossy coating.
  • 3 tablespoons soy sauce: Adds a savory umami depth that balances the honey’s sweetness perfectly.
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il: Helps keep the sauce smooth and adds richness.
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der: Provides a warm, aromatic punch without overpowering the other flavors.
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ch: The secret to thickening the sauce, giving it that perfect clingy texture.

How to Make Grilled Honey Garlic Chicken Wings Recipe

Step 1: Prepare the Honey Garlic Sauce

Start by whisking together fresh orange juice, honey, soy sauce, olive oil, garlic powder, and cornstarch in a small saucepan. Place it over medium heat and bring the mixture to a gentle simmer. Stir frequently to prevent any sticking or burning, and watch as the sauce thickens into a gorgeous, glossy glaze in about 3 to 4 minutes. Once thickened, remove from heat and set aside. This sauce will coat the wings with a perfect balance of sweet, garlicky, and citrusy goodness.

Step 2: Grill the Chicken Wings

While your sauce is cooling, season the chicken wings generously with salt and pepper. Preheat your grill to medium heat, and don’t forget to oil the grates so the wings won’t stick. Place the wings on the grill and cook for about 12 to 15 minutes, turning them occasionally. This ensures each side gets that beautiful char and cooks through to a safe internal temperature of 165°F. The grilling process imparts a smoky flavor that takes these wings to the next level.

Step 3: Finish and Serve

When the wings are perfectly grilled, remove them from the heat and toss them in the honey garlic sauce, making sure every wing is generously coated. To finish, sprinkle with thinly sliced green onions, adding a fresh bite and vibrant pop of color.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Leftover wings can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Be sure to keep the sauce separate if possible to maintain the wings’ texture, then toss them together before reheating.

Freezing

If you want to save wings for longer, freeze them in a single layer on a baking sheet first, then trans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container. They’ll keep well for up to 2 months. Just defrost overnight in the fridge before reheating.

Reheating

To reheat, place the wings on a baking sheet lined with foil and warm them in a 350°F oven for about 10 minutes or until hot through. Reapply some of the reserved honey garlic sauce to refresh their sticky, saucy magic before serving.

FAQs

Can I use frozen chicken wings for this recipe?

Absolutely! Just make sure to fully thaw the wings in the refrigerator overnight before grilling. This ensures even cooking and helps you avoid any undercooked spots.

What can I substitute for cornstarch in the sauce?

If you don’t have cornstarch, you can use arrowroot powder or all-purpose flour as common thickening substitutes. Just remember that they might slightly alter the sauce’s texture or clarity.

Is it possible to bake the wings instead of grilling?

Yes! Bake the wings on a lined baking sheet at 425°F for about 35-40 minutes, flipping halfway through. Finish by tossing them in the honey garlic sauce just like you would with grilled wings.

How do I get the wings extra crispy on the grill?

Pat your wings dry before seasoning and grilling to reduce moisture. Also, make sure your grill is hot and avoid moving the wings too frequently so they can develop a nice char and crisp skin.

Can I make the honey garlic sauce ahead of time?

Definitely! The sauce keeps well in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Just reheat gently before coating your freshly grilled wings for that perfect sticky finish.

Description

Delicious grilled chicken wings glazed in a sweet and savory honey garlic sauce, perfect for gatherings or a flavorful weeknight meal. This recipe combines fresh orange juice, honey, soy sauce, and garlic for a sticky, mouthwatering coating with a fresh green onion garnish.


Ingredients

Scale

Chicken Wings

  • 1214 whole chicken wings or 24 party wings, wingette and drumette separated
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Thinly sliced green onion for garnish

Honey Garlic Sauce

  • 1 orange, juiced (approximately 1/3 cup fresh orange juice)
  • 1/2 cup honey
  • 3 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ch


Instructions

  1. Prepare the Honey Garlic Sauce: In a small saucepan, combine the fresh orange juice, honey, soy sauce, olive oil, garlic powder, and cornstarch. Heat the mixture over medium heat, bringing it to a gentle simmer. Cook for about 3 to 4 minutes until the sauce thickens, stirring occasionally to prevent it from burning. Set the sauce aside once thickened.
  2. Grill the Chicken Wings: Season the separated chicken wings generously with salt and pepper. Preheat your grill to medium heat and lightly brush the grill grates with oil to prevent sticking. Grill the wings for 12 to 15 minutes, turning them as needed to ensure even cooking, until the internal temperature reaches 165°F, indicating they are fully cooked and juicy.
  3. Finish and Serve: Remove the cooked wings from the grill and immediately toss them in the prepared honey garlic sauce until well-coated. Plate the wings and garnish with thinly sliced green onions for added freshness and color. Serve the wings hot for best flavor and enjoyment.

Notes

  • You can adjust the sweetness by varying the amount of honey according to your taste.
  • Ensure the wings reach an internal temperature of 165°F for safe consumption.
  • To prevent flare-ups on the grill, keep wings at medium heat and move them around as needed.
  • Use fresh orange juice for the best flavor impact in the sauce.
  • For a spicier version, add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the sauce while cooking.
